Tricentennial Fundraising and Planning

Large-scale town anniversary event requiring multi-year financial planning Affected: All Bedford residents
See more
What was discussed

The committee discussed the necessity of long-term funding plans, advertising resources, and the acquisition of commemorative items like sculptures or benches. There was a focus on the need for multi-year planning to ensure the sustainability of the celebrations.

What happened

The board moved toward exploratory planning and assigned specific research and outreach tasks to members.

What's next

Peter Ricci will research procurement of banners and caps; Bobbie Ennis will contact the Bedford Arts and Crafts Society regarding poster design; Mike Rosenberg will coordinate with the Recreation Department.

Tricentennial Logo Contest

The committee discussed the timing of a logo contest, with members suggesting it may be premature and that an awareness campaign should precede it.

Speakers: Mike Rosenberg, Ron Richter, Peter Ricci, Christine Anderson
Bedford Day Participation

Members discussed methods to increase awareness during Bedford Day, including parade participation, booth activities, and gathering community ideas and volunteers.

Speakers: Peter Ricci, Cheryl Milroy, Bobbie Ennis, Mike Rosenberg
Commemorative Projects and Handouts

The committee explored potential tangible commemorative items, such as sculptures or benches, and discussed promotional handouts like caps.

Speakers: Peter Ricci, Cheryl Milroy, Ron Richter
Fundraising and Planning

Discussion focused on the necessity of fundraising, potential advertising resources, and the need for long-term funding plans and multi-year planning.

Speakers: Ron Richter, Christine Anderson, Cheryl Milroy, Bobbie Ennis

Tricentennial Logo Contest Timing

There is internal debate regarding the strategic order of operations for the town's anniversary celebrations, specifically whether to launch a visual contest before establishing public awareness.
Board position: The board expressed caution, suggesting that an awareness campaign should precede the logo contest to ensure better engagement.
Internal dissent
Members Mike Rosenberg, Ron Richter, Peter Ricci, and Christine Anderson held differing views on the appropriate timing and sequencing of the contest relative to awareness efforts.
